首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何根据来自另一列的值的单一出现,使一列中的所有值都相同?

要根据另一列的值的单一出现,使一列中的所有值都相同,可以通过以下步骤实现:

  1. 首先,遍历第二列的所有值,并找到其中的唯一值(即不重复的值)。
  2. 然后,将第一列中的所有值都替换为这个唯一值。

以下是一个示例代码(使用Python语言)来实现上述步骤:

代码语言:txt
复制
import pandas as pd

# 创建一个示例数据集
data = {'列1': [1, 2, 3, 4, 5],
        '列2': ['A', 'A', 'A', 'A', 'A']}
df = pd.DataFrame(data)

# 找到第二列的唯一值
unique_value = df['列2'].unique()[0]

# 将第一列中的所有值替换为唯一值
df['列1'] = unique_value

# 打印结果
print(df)

上述代码中,我们使用了Pandas库来处理数据。首先,我们创建了一个示例数据集,其中包含两列数据。然后,我们使用unique()函数找到第二列的唯一值,并将其赋值给unique_value变量。最后,我们使用赋值操作符=将第一列中的所有值替换为唯一值。

这样,根据来自第二列的单一出现,我们使第一列中的所有值都相同了。

请注意,以上代码仅为示例,实际应用中可能需要根据具体情况进行适当的修改。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券